Understanding Ergonomic Support

Ergonomic support in children’s backpacks revolves around back padding, adjustable straps, and weight distribution. A well-designed back system, like the Contact System on the Deuter, helps reduce strain and encourages proper posture. Ventilation channels are equally important to prevent excessive perspiration, especially during active days or in warmer climates. When selecting a backpack, prioritize models that offer adjustable straps to accommodate growth and a snug fit, which minimizes the risk of discomfort or poor posture.

Size and Capacity Considerations

The capacity of a backpack should fit your child’s age and typical load. Smaller, 8-liter models suit preschoolers and early elementary children, while older kids in middle school might need larger options like the 17-inch backpack. Overloading a backpack can lead to back pain and poor posture, so choosing a size that aligns with your child’s daily needs is critical. Always check the dimensions and weight of the empty backpack, especially if your child will carry it for extended periods.

Safety and Durability Features

Safety features such as reflective strips and waterproof coatings add peace of mind, especially for children walking or biking during low light. Durability matters too; materials like polyester or water-resistant fabrics withstand daily wear and tear. Consider how often your child will use the backpack and in what environments—more durable, safety-conscious options often come with a tradeoff in weight, so find a balance that supports your child’s activity level without adding unnecessary load.

Frequently Asked Questions

How do I know if a backpack is ergonomic enough for my child?

An ergonomic backpack should have padded, adjustable straps, a supportive back panel, and ventilation features. It should fit snugly against your child’s back without sagging or feeling too tight. The weight distribution should be even, with the load positioned close to the spine to prevent strain. Many backpacks now include ergonomic designs explicitly aimed at promoting healthy posture, making them a better choice for daily use.

What size backpack is suitable for my child’s age?

For preschoolers and early elementary children, an 8-liter capacity backpack like the Deuter Schmusebär is appropriate, as they carry fewer items. For older children in middle school, larger backpacks around 17 inches with capacity over 15 liters are better suited, especially if they need to carry laptops or multiple books. Always measure your child’s torso length and compare it to the backpack’s dimensions to ensure a proper, comfortable fit.

Are reflective strips really necessary on children’s backpacks?

Reflective strips enhance visibility during low-light conditions, significantly increasing safety when children walk or bike to school. While not mandatory everywhere, they are highly recommended in urban environments or for children who travel during dawn or dusk. Keep in mind that the effectiveness of reflective strips depends on their placement and quality, so choose backpacks with well-designed safety features for peace of mind.

Can a lightweight backpack still be durable?

Yes, many lightweight backpacks use durable materials like high-denier polyester or nylon that withstand daily wear. The key is to balance weight with strength; lightweight fabrics can sometimes be less resistant to tears, but quality brands often reinforce stress points for durability. Consider the intended use—if your child will carry heavy loads regularly, a slightly heavier but more durable model may be better in the long run.

How often should I replace my child’s backpack?

Children grow quickly, and a backpack that fits well today may become too small within a year. Additionally, wear and tear from daily use can compromise safety and comfort. Inspect the backpack regularly for frayed straps, worn fabric, or faded safety features, and replace it when these signs appear. Generally, plan to replace backpacks annually or whenever you notice signs of deterioration or outgrown dimensions.
